6 Best Citrus Vodkas for Your Home Bar
While the vodka craze of the early 2000s may have flooded the market with neon-colored liquids tasting of candy and chemicals, a new era of citrus vodka has arrived. Today’s top expressions aren't just for masking. They are elevated spirits crafted with real peel, hand-chopped ginger, and rare citrons. The best citrus vodkas share a common thread: they respect the fruit. Whether infused, flavored, distilled, or blended, these bottles prioritize freshness, balance, and intent. They prove that citrus vodka can be as nuanced, expressive, and enjoyable as any other spirit on the shelf. From the historic pioneers in Sweden to solar-powered distilleries in the Virgin Islands, here are the citrus vodkas that deserve a spot on your bar cart.
St. George California Citrus Vodka

St. George Spirits was founded as a dedicated eau-de-vie distillery in 1982, and that four-decade passion for working with fruit shines through here. Unlike mass-market brands, St. George infuses Valencia, Seville, and bergamot oranges separately into non-GMO grain spirit, distills each infusion individually, and then blends them back together.
The beauty of their process lies in the nuance. As master distiller Lance Winters puts it: “We disavow the notion that the key to great vodka is purity achieved through multiple distillations and complex filtrations. We believe that great vodka comes from selecting the right raw materials to work with and then allowing their characteristics to shine through in the finished product.”
Tasting Notes: On the nose, you get a perfume of bright citrus — both sweet and sour — with an almost lemony aroma. The palate has a fresh, juicy, astonishingly clear orange flavor backed by a distinct note of orange zest.
How to Drink: Enjoy it in a citrus Vesper, a spritz, or what the distillery calls “the best Cosmopolitan you’ve ever had.”

Launched in 1988, Absolut Citron is the heavy hitter that defined this category. It is famously credited with inspiring the original Cosmopolitan recipe, a legacy that solidified its place in cocktail history. Distilled in the village of Åhus, Sweden, it remains the brand's number-one flavored vodka globally.
“Absolut Citron pays tribute to the Swedish word for lemon,” says Reshma Dhati, Senior Brand Director at Absolut. “Bartenders and at-home mixologists alike find it to be the perfect bright and zesty vodka for timeless classics.”
Tasting Notes: Made with natural lemon flavor, it combines fruity notes with zesty lemon and a citrusy sweetness. It offers a creamy mouthfeel with a smooth and refreshing finish.
How to Drink: Absolut Citron would be the essential choice for a Lemon Drop Martini or a classic Vodka Lemonade.
Hanson of Sonoma Organic Pink Grapefruit Vodka

Operating out of the heart of Northern California's wine country, Hanson of Sonoma applies a vintner's precision to their spirits. Rather than taking the conventional grain-based approach, this family-led distillery produces its vodka from organic grapes. The grapefruit expression is the result of a labor-intensive infusion of hand-peeled Ruby Red and Star Ruby grapefruit skins, which are steeped in the grape-based spirit before undergoing a final distillation.
Hanson’s commitment to a farm-to-glass ethos means the product is USDA organic, non-GMO, and free of any added sugars or artificial additives. This process preserves the genuine, vibrant tang of the fruit without the cloying sweetness found in mass-produced brands.
Tasting Notes: The experience begins with a bouquet of freshly squeezed pink grapefruit on the nose. The palate follows through with a crisp, clean profile, balancing succulent citrus notes with the refined, bright-snap characteristic of real grapefruit zest.
How to Drink: This spirit excels in a classic Greyhound, though it is equally compelling when served simply with chilled soda water and a fresh rosemary garnish.

Ketel One Citroen is built on a foundation of 11 generations of distilling expertise. The Nolet family uses a hybrid distillation process, combining modern column stills with traditional copper pot stills. To create the Citroen, the vodka is infused with the natural essences and oil extracts from specific varieties of lemons and limes.
Tasting Notes: Ketel One Citroen has a bright, zesty citrus aroma followed by a lemon-forward flavor. It has a rounded, natural sweetness and a soft finish that reflects the refined winter wheat base of the original Ketel One.
How to Drink: Its clean finish makes it an ideal partner for a simple vodka soda or an elevated Cosmopolitan.
Mutiny Island Ginger Lime

Hailing from the U.S. Virgin Islands, Mutiny Island breaks the grain-based mold by making vodka from breadfruit, a starchy tropical fruit with a potato-like texture, while focusing on solar-powered, zero-waste distillation. This island vodka base is silky and clean, acting as a canvas for a culinary-style infusion. Mutiny’s distiller, Sion Farm, was co-founded by a chef and uses real ginger chopped by hand as well as fresh-juiced limes.
“We treat it like a culinary recipe,” Sion Farm Distillery notes. “Breadfruit gives this silky profile that lets the citrus and spice shine without any bitterness.”
Tasting Notes: This vodka tastes crisp and vibrant. You'll find bright lime zest, fresh-cut ginger, and a gentle spice that leads into a smooth finish with a tropical lift.
How to Drink: Mutiny Island Ginger Lime makes a fabulous Mule or a refreshing at-home pour over ice with club soda — no need to add lime.
ALB Orange Vodka

Distilled in New York’s capital, ALB is produced at Albany Distilling Company, the first licensed distillery in Albany since Prohibition. The distillery utilizes local water from the nearby Alcove Reservoir, which flows over a limestone bed to provide a signature mouthfeel. Unlike others on this list, this is a flavored expression designed to be approachable and vibrant.
“Our approach is about creating exceptional vodka first,” says Albany Distilling co-founder John Curtin, “then letting the natural flavor of ripe oranges shine through, rather than masking it.”
Tasting Notes: Flavored with the natural essence of sun-ripened oranges, ALB Orange offers a tangy burst of freshness combined with the smoothness of ALB’s original New York recipe.
How to Drink: This vodka is perfect for vibrant, high-energy cocktails or simple highballs.
